Twoje PC  
Zarejestruj się na Twoje PC
TwojePC.pl | PC | Komputery, nowe technologie, recenzje, testy
B O A R D
   » Board
 » Zadaj pytanie
 » Archiwum
 » Szukaj
 » Stylizacja

 
M E N U
  0
 » Nowości
0
 » Archiwum
0
 » Recenzje / Testy
0
 » Board
0
 » Rejestracja
0
0
 
Szukaj @ TwojePC
 

w Newsach i na Boardzie
 
OBECNI NA TPC
 
 » KHot 17:31
 » DJopek 17:28
 » Sherif 17:24
 » cVas 17:22
 » Emios 17:19
 » Dexter 17:08
 » wrrr 17:08
 » zibi13 17:06
 » XepeR 17:02
 » AfiP 17:00
 » Raist 16:50
 » Armitage 16:49
 » Artaa 16:48
 » piszczyk 16:37
 » jablo 16:36
 » GULIwer 16:29
 » Fl@sh 16:00
 » abes99 16:00
 » acd 15:52
 » Liu CAs 15:38

 Dzisiaj przeczytano
 54978 postów,
 wczoraj 62820

 Szybkie ładowanie
 jest:
włączone.

 
ccc
TwojePC.pl © 2001 - 2026
A R C H I W A L N A   W I A D O M O Ś Ć
    

[PHP/HTML] Wyszukiwarka z sugerowaniem poprawnej formy wyrazu - jak to zrobic? , Grocal 29/08/05 15:04
Zastanawiam sie ostatnio nad takim problemem. Na pewno wiecie, ze np. taki Google po wpisaniu blednego wyrazenia np. "muzg" wyszuka oczywiscie wystapienia tego wyrazu w posiadanych przez siebie indeksach stron, ale zaproponuje tez poprawna forme "mózg".

Czy ktos wie lub ma pomysl, jak takie cos zrobic od strony technicznej (mowimy o slowach w jezyku polskim)? Skad czerpac poprawne formy - slownik, aktualna baza danych w ktorej sie przeszukuje, cos innego? W jaki sposob poszukiwac owej poprawnej formy? Jakas relacja slowo<->slowo z bledem? Moze statystyka dotychczasowych wyszukiwan?

Licze na propozycje rozwiazan. Dzieki z gory!

Na pewno, na razie, w ogóle...
Naprawdę, naprzeciwko, stąd...
Ortografia nie gryzie!

  1. Słownik i funkcje , Wedrowiec 29/08/05 15:19
    porównujące stringi. U mnie w robocie mechanizm ten wykorzystujemy do translacji lokalizacji (nazwy ulic).

    "Widziałem podręczniki
    Gdzie jest czarno na białym
    Że jesteście po**bani"

  2. mysle , WooKy 29/08/05 15:53
    ze google poza standardowa rzecza jaka jest slownik (+operacje na stringach), korzysta z jakiegos rozbudowanego systemu statystycznego - najczesciej mylonych fraz - ale to tylko takie moje przypuszczenia ;)
    Moze na zasadzie: wpisalem "duap" poprawilem sie za drugim razem na "dupa" po czym wbilem sie na jakas strone - google zindeksowalo duap jako pomylke i wie, ze kolejnym razem ma zaproponowac "dupa";)

    bitnoi.se

  3. metod jest wiele... , xmac 29/08/05 17:44
    1. slowniki
    2. funkcje fonetyczne
    3. sieci neuronowe
    ...
    soft do tego typu rzeczy kosztuje maaaase pieniedzy

    dual&mobile power
    XMAC

    1. a propos php... , xmac 29/08/05 17:48
      to tu problem jest taki, ze jesli bedziesz czesto cos takiego wykonywac na serwerze, to skutecznie zarzniesz maszyne
      z polskimi wyrazami jest roznie, dobre efekty daja funkcje fonetyczne, ale gotowych algorytmow raczej nie znajdziesz (tzn. sa zasady fonetyczne)...

      dual&mobile power
      XMAC

  4. aspell , Grocal 30/08/05 13:51
    Mozna by nawet rzecz, ze sam wpadlem na pomysl uzycia aspella z polskim slownikiem. I rzeczywiscie to sie sprawdza. Odpalam spod php shell_exec() w ktorym podaje slowko do sprawdzenia przez aspella i odpowiednio analizuje wynik. Przy duzym natloku danych moze rzeczywiscie miec to wplyw na wydajnosc serwera. Ale na razie jestem zadowolony z efektow.
    Teraz musze popracowac nad wlasna definicja slownika, gdyz wolabym oprzec sugerowane wyrazy na pewnej zamknietej grupie slow niz na duzym slowniku jezyka polskiego.

    Na pewno, na razie, w ogóle...
    Naprawdę, naprzeciwko, stąd...
    Ortografia nie gryzie!

    
All rights reserved ® Copyright and Design 2001-2026, TwojePC.PL